The second Calthorpe School Sports Partnership Awards Evening was held last night at Birmingham City Football Club. Colebourne Year 1 & 2 Dance Club opened the evening with a dance performance that was fantastic!
The evening went on to recognise the success of all the partners that work within the Sports Partnership and there was a range of people that attended from pupils, Head Teachers, PE Staff, National Govening Bodies of Sport and Parents.
